No Access to Fibre Cabinet

    In Rivercourt in Carlow the local Fibre cabinet (Carlow-CRW1_077-Beech Rd) is placed beside the back garden wall of house number 1 but recently the area that it is in which was part of the building site has been blocked off by a locked gate and fencing to prevent travellers from leaving their mangy half dead horses in there.

    Now neither EIR nor KN can access the cabinet and have basically stated there is nothing that can be done as they are not insured to climb walls or gates and can't legally cut the lock off.

    Is there anything that can be done at all? They are rightly refusing to connect my phone line because the cabinet is inaccessible.

    What would they do if the copper was stripped from the cabinet by thieves? Would they just ignore it and leave 100 people with no phones or broadband?


    Any ideas on what can be done? I don't know who locked the gate and sealed up the fence.
